WITH all position filled on the committee, the Bomaderry Tigers are proud to announce that Glenn Keys has been reappointed as first grade coach for 2018.

Keys will be assisted by Matt Barnes, with life member and club stalwart Brent Tyrrell putting his hand up to look after the reserve grade side.
During his 228 games for the Tigers, Tyrrell has won five first grade premierships.
Barnes on the other hand, grew up playing football with the Lara Football Club, enjoying premiership success in 1996, before moving to Batemans Bay in 1999 – playing grand finals in from 2000-2002 and winning a premiership in 2001.
Since then, he has spent time with the Albury Tigers, Murray Magpies and Jindera – where he coached an under 17s team to a grand final.
In 2014, he coached Kiama's reserve grade side under James Walton as the senior coach, before guiding the the Albion Park Crows under 14s to their first finals appearance.
Barnes then joined the Tigers in 2017, playing a number of games for the club and is now thrilled to be given the opportunity coach at the club.
Kristy Lee Dickson has been appointed as the inaugural coach of the Bomaderry women's team, with pre-season schedule to be announced soon.
